Now the NBA’s all-time leading scorer, LeBron James has spent his career breaking records.

History was written before our eyes. Last night, LeBron James became NBA legend by beating Kareem Abdul-Jabbar’s legendary record. With 38,390 career points, the Los Angeles Lakers winger became the all-time leading scorer. It will have taken almost 40 years for this brand to fall, and it will probably take a lot more for a new alien to come and dethrone the “King”.

“Every night I write ‘The Man in the Arena’ by Theodore Roosevelt on my shoe. Tonight I really felt like I was sitting on top of the arena when that shot came in, with the crowd roaring. I’m not sure I can get that feeling again, except on a game-winning shot in the NBA Finals.”he reacted after the meeting, lost against the Oklahoma City Thunder (130-133), on the floor of the Crypto.com Arena.

“Everything has stopped”

“Everything stopped. It gave me the opportunity to enjoy the situation, to look around and see my family, the fans, my friends. It was very cool, he added. I can probably count on the fingers of one hand the number of times I’ve cried in 20 years, whether from happiness or defeat. This moment is one of those where I cried a little. » One of those who make him one of the best basketball players of all time.
